Type
ORACLE
Validation date
2024-11-15 14:34:30 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01693,
    "usd": 0.01788
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00019129ED40ED02D85AB0918A6CF10232D92DD791444E4CE2A02D26C662E3EF12AA

Previous signature

0AB80C5E1DD65449C36204203443B451439834C5C3F381FF6782CFA7EC9F6F1D97F0C52DC2C4E606D92367456878405B23AEDAFBFE8780ED1284ED8DD9EF0B01

Origin signature

304602210087DE3F227A2B6FE7F13A6696FECBCCEF83E57E173AA96EC6273D20482C70F38E022100D966D66B96D2BE3F0A8E00A586E37CDA4AA971BFBCCAEBEDEC22616F51438263

Proof of work

010204C5AC416895F8B16BDF434649B3A5587CA1EF11CACED3F477AB0B5B8820B65F169E134A1461CA117BE5806159DE9692BE14E42A206CF28E0F500E2D1330FD1D39

Proof of integrity

008193FC61EBFC7C68901EF423FF2B8EE5DF6A593D55112D9E5B98ACFB658209D5

Coordinator signature

A463F4CEDBBC640ADB64C81D894A17F364BA5E6B3C029EB838B9C1F04B9BF38C00A9D3CF8BA388413CAB7EB7D51D7C50F1065DF00E2521E643979EB2790F2D08

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

A36B7709D4FE03750495B5E33E722DD88587B67AAF11586F70A2DFEF1019A5234C5A8676475EBFB6EBC10301531D8893F3895947AE17B5ABB1DF6298311A6B0D

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

9BA802C55F8037DE6A30E99D4218A7FAE93120E543C0F2EC18D9E1C61B625FD653BFDF7866C5E1B9171C274E77D9148577F1ABFF0D1E5F6BFDAE22F4105E300A